ThickBoxは開発が止まって久しいですが、それでも便利なので、自己責任で使っていたりします。 ローカル制作環境だとThickBoxはGoogleChrome上で動かない場合があるようです。
症状が発生した環境
- GoogleChrome13.0.782.220
- jQuery1.6.2
- ThickBox3.1
- MacOSX10.6.8
サーバにアップすれば動作する
サーバにアップして確認すると正しく動くようです。ローカルではチェックできない、という事ですね。
コードを確認
最新版を使っていなかった場合、thickbox.jsの79行目あたりの
TB_TempArray = $("a[@rel="+imageGroup+"]").get();
@がもし付いていたら、削除します。ThickBox3.1では直っているので、無関係だと思いますが、一応。